Searched refs:acp_mmio (Results 1 – 4 of 4) sorted by relevance
/openbmc/linux/sound/soc/amd/ |
H A D | acp-pcm-dma.c | 120 return readl(acp_mmio + (reg * 4)); in acp_reg_read() 125 writel(val, acp_mmio + (reg * 4)); in acp_reg_write() 250 pre_config_reset(acp_mmio, ch); in set_acp_sysmem_dma_descriptors() 251 config_acp_dma_channel(acp_mmio, ch, in set_acp_sysmem_dma_descriptors() 290 pre_config_reset(acp_mmio, ch); in set_acp_to_i2s_dma_descriptors() 376 val = acp_reg_read(acp_mmio, in acp_dma_cap_channel_enable() 387 acp_reg_write(0x1, acp_mmio, ch_reg); in acp_dma_cap_channel_enable() 695 void __iomem *acp_mmio; in dma_irq_handler() local 700 acp_mmio = irq_data->acp_mmio; in dma_irq_handler() 752 config_acp_dma_channel(acp_mmio, in dma_irq_handler() [all …]
|
H A D | acp.h | 156 void __iomem *acp_mmio; member 165 void __iomem *acp_mmio; member
|
/openbmc/linux/drivers/soundwire/ |
H A D | amd_manager.c | 34 val = readl(amd_manager->acp_mmio + ACP_SW_PAD_KEEPER_EN); in amd_enable_sdw_pads() 36 writel(val, amd_manager->acp_mmio + ACP_SW_PAD_KEEPER_EN); in amd_enable_sdw_pads() 39 sw_pad_pulldown_val = readl(amd_manager->acp_mmio + ACP_PAD_PULLDOWN_CTRL); in amd_enable_sdw_pads() 41 writel(sw_pad_pulldown_val, amd_manager->acp_mmio + ACP_PAD_PULLDOWN_CTRL); in amd_enable_sdw_pads() 109 val = readl(amd_manager->acp_mmio + ACP_EXTERNAL_INTR_CNTL(amd_manager->instance)); in amd_enable_sdw_interrupts() 111 writel(val, amd_manager->acp_mmio + ACP_EXTERNAL_INTR_CNTL(amd_manager->instance)); in amd_enable_sdw_interrupts() 850 writel(0x00, amd_manager->acp_mmio + ACP_SW_WAKE_EN(amd_manager->instance)); in amd_sdw_process_wake_event() 925 amd_manager->acp_mmio = devm_ioremap(dev, res->start, resource_size(res)); in amd_sdw_manager_probe() 926 if (!amd_manager->acp_mmio) { in amd_sdw_manager_probe() 931 amd_manager->mmio = amd_manager->acp_mmio + in amd_sdw_manager_probe() [all …]
|
/openbmc/linux/include/linux/soundwire/ |
H A D | sdw_amd.h | 84 void __iomem *acp_mmio; member
|